summaryrefslogtreecommitdiff
path: root/eclass
diff options
context:
space:
mode:
authorMike Gilbert <floppym@gentoo.org>2013-04-13 22:49:21 +0000
committerMike Gilbert <floppym@gentoo.org>2013-04-13 22:49:21 +0000
commita28c914ebd8649d1f0e7ecc692489cd1529d4116 (patch)
treec7415a27ca699da0de72b65a7f500ad35a89bd81 /eclass
parentFix unnecessary $(). (diff)
downloadhistorical-a28c914ebd8649d1f0e7ecc692489cd1529d4116.tar.gz
historical-a28c914ebd8649d1f0e7ecc692489cd1529d4116.tar.bz2
historical-a28c914ebd8649d1f0e7ecc692489cd1529d4116.zip
Replace basename usage with a shell parameter replacement.
Diffstat (limited to 'eclass')
-rw-r--r--eclass/ChangeLog5
-rw-r--r--eclass/systemd.eclass4
2 files changed, 6 insertions, 3 deletions
diff --git a/eclass/ChangeLog b/eclass/ChangeLog
index d6df9d70fc58..8069ba5c8917 100644
--- a/eclass/ChangeLog
+++ b/eclass/ChangeLog
@@ -1,6 +1,9 @@
# ChangeLog for eclass directory
# Copyright 1999-2013 Gentoo Foundation; Distributed under the GPL v2
-# $Header: /var/cvsroot/gentoo-x86/eclass/ChangeLog,v 1.787 2013/04/13 22:35:53 mgorny Exp $
+# $Header: /var/cvsroot/gentoo-x86/eclass/ChangeLog,v 1.788 2013/04/13 22:49:21 floppym Exp $
+
+ 13 Apr 2013; Mike Gilbert <floppym@gentoo.org> systemd.eclass:
+ Replace basename usage with a shell parameter replacement.
13 Apr 2013; Michał Górny <mgorny@gentoo.org> systemd.eclass:
Use pkg-config to query systemd directories.
diff --git a/eclass/systemd.eclass b/eclass/systemd.eclass
index 329d6cc63e45..166c7beadd13 100644
--- a/eclass/systemd.eclass
+++ b/eclass/systemd.eclass
@@ -1,6 +1,6 @@
# Copyright 1999-2013 Gentoo Foundation
# Distributed under the terms of the GNU General Public License v2
-# $Header: /var/cvsroot/gentoo-x86/eclass/systemd.eclass,v 1.24 2013/04/13 22:36:51 mgorny Exp $
+# $Header: /var/cvsroot/gentoo-x86/eclass/systemd.eclass,v 1.25 2013/04/13 22:49:21 floppym Exp $
# @ECLASS: systemd.eclass
# @MAINTAINER:
@@ -179,7 +179,7 @@ systemd_enable_service() {
local target=${1}
local service=${2}
local ud=$(_systemd_get_unitdir)
- local destname=$(basename "${service}")
+ local destname=${service##*/}
dodir "${ud}"/"${target}".wants && \
dosym ../"${service}" "${ud}"/"${target}".wants/"${destname}"